StoryWizard.ai is one of the few 'AI for kids' tools that actually feels like it was built for kids rather than just being a skinned version of ChatGPT. By focusing on the output—a finished, illustrated book—it gives kids a sense of authorship that's genuinely rewarding.
While the subscription model is a bit of a buzzkill, the safety features are legit. If you have a child who tells elaborate stories but hits a wall when they have to pick up a pencil, this is a fantastic bridge to get them excited about narrative structure.
